Request an Appointment

Step 1 of 4

Address
Mosaic Lansdowne
19415 Deerfield Ave, Suite 109
Lansdowne, VA 20176

Mosaic Herndon
505 Huntmar Park Dr Suite 115
Herndon, VA 20170
Hours
Mosaic Lansdowne
Monday: 9:30AM-5:30PM
Tuesday: 9:30AM-5:30PM
Wednesday: 9:30AM–5:30PM
Thursday: 9:30AM-7:00PM
Friday: Closed

Mosaic Herndon
Monday: 9:30AM-7:00PM
Tuesday: 9:30AM-5:30PM
Wednesday: 9:30AM–1:00PM
Thursday: 9:30AM-5:30PM
Friday: Closed
Get Directions Lansdowne
Get Directions Herndon

Call Us

Request an
Appointment